Prevention
|
|
These are basic steps that are followed when an oral disease is addressed.
|
|
But what is essential is to limit the disease before it occurs, or at the very onset.
|
|
Prevention is better than cure, why?
|
|
The disease is prevented to even occur so,
|
- The harm caused is zero or minimal
- Saves you from the pain and discomfort
- Saves the invaluable natural tooth structure and oral apparatus
- Saves you, time and money

Treatment:
|
|
We practice Four Handed Dentistry |
|
A dental treatment a procedure if done systematically can make be made comfortable
not only to the patient but also for the doctor providing the treatment.
|
|
To ensure best service and treatment with maximum comfort and safety the dentists
work with four hands, since the dentist and the dental assistant work together contributing
the four hands to their treatment.

So What are The Benefits?
|
|
Answer is simple safe, effective and comfortable dentistry with optimal outcomes.
|
|
Involvement of the dental assistant in the procedure takes care of the allied functions
of the treatment like holding of the saliva suction tip in the mouth while the dentist
can concentrate on the treatment.
